To solve the equation \(-8x + 13 = -19\), we can follow these steps:

  1. Subtract 13 from both sides:

\[ -8x + 13 - 13 = -19 - 13 \] \[ -8x = -32 \]

  1. Now, divide both sides by -8:

\[ x = \frac{-32}{-8} \] \[ x = 4 \]

So the solution to the equation \(-8x + 13 = -19\) is \(4\).
